Trade Desk CEO Jeffrey Green sells over $43 million in company stock

In a recent move that has caught the attention of investors, Jeffrey Terry Green, the President and CEO of Trade Desk, Inc. (NASDAQ:TTD), has sold a significant portion of his holdings in the company. The transactions, which took place on August 22 and August 26, amounted to a total of over $43 million.

Green's sale of shares was conducted at varying prices. On August 22, he sold 85,199 shares at an average price of $103.53 and another batch of 50,723 shares at an average price of $104.05. On August 26, the CEO continued the sell-off, disposing of 225,840 shares at an average price of $104.06 and 57,589 shares at $104.75. The sales were part of a pre-planned trading strategy, as they were executed under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an, which was adopted on March 15, 2024.

The transactions have resulted in a change in Green's holdings, but he still maintains a significant stake in the company through direct and indirect ownership. Notably, Green has control over shares held by the Jeff Green Trust and the Jeff T. Green Family Foundation, indicating his ongoing investment in the company's future.

Investors often keep a close eye on insider transactions like these for hints about a company's health and the confidence that executives have in their firm's prospects. While the reasons behind Green's sale have not been disclosed, the pre-arranged nature of the sales under the 10b5-1 plan suggests that they were not made in response to any immediate concerns about the company's performance.

Trade Desk, Inc. is known for its cutting-edge technology in the advertising sector, providing a platform for real-time ad pricing and placement for digital media buyers. As the company continues to navigate the dynamic landscape of online advertising, investors will be watching closely to see how these insider transactions might reflect on the company's strategy and outlook.

In other recent news, The Trade Desk reported a 26% increase in Q2 sales, exceeding expectations with an improved adjusted EBITDA margin of 41%. The firm anticipates Q3 revenue of $618 million and an expected adjusted EBITDA of around $248 million. Loop Capital, KeyBanc, Benchmark, and CFRA have all shown confidence in the company by raising their price targets, reflecting their recognition of the company's consistent performance and positive outlook.

The Trade Desk's growth trajectory is fueled by its innovative Kokai platform, strategic partnership with Netflix (NASDAQ:NFLX), and the adoption of UID2, an alternative to traditional cookies. However, the company also faces challenges due to economic uncertainty and browser compatibility issues with UID2. Despite these challenges, The Trade Desk maintains a positive outlook, supported by $1.5 billion in cash and no debt, along with a high customer retention rate of over 95%.

These developments reflect the recent progress and strategic moves of The Trade Desk in the advertising technology sector. The company's efforts to integrate shopper data and serve as a key infrastructure element demonstrate its potential to drive incremental value and compete with large-scale advertising entities.

Amidst the insider trading activity at Trade Desk, Inc. (NASDAQ:TTD), the company's financial health and market valuation provide additional context for investors. With a robust market capitalization of $51.16 billion, Trade Desk is a significant player in the advertising technology sector. The company's impressive gross profit margins, reported at 81.23% over the last twelve months as of Q2 2024, underscore its ability to effectively manage costs while generating revenue.

Investors might also note the company's revenue growth, which has been strong with a 25.53% increase over the last twelve months as of Q2 2024. This growth momentum is reflected in the quarterly figures, with a 25.91% revenue growth reported for Q2 2024. Such performance indicators are often seen as a testament to the company's competitive edge and market demand for its services.

Trade Desk's valuation metrics, however, highlight a premium market expectation. The company is trading at a high earnings multiple, with a P/E ratio of 200.91, suggesting that investors are willing to pay a substantial amount for each dollar of earnings. This is further emphasized by a Price/Book ratio of 21.25, indicating a significant valuation compared to the company's book value.
